3 Features Your Home's Deck Should Include
Designing a deck that complements your home while providing a functional space for relaxation and entertainment is essential for any outdoor living area. A well-planned deck not only enhances the aesthetic of your home but also adds significant value. As you begin to plan your dream deck, consider incorporating features that maximize both usability and style, ensuring you'll have a perfect spot for gatherings, quiet evenings, or simply enjoying the great outdoors.
1. Versatile Seating Areas
One of the foundational elements of a great deck design is incorporating versatile seating areas. Having a range of seating options, such as built-in benches, cozy lounge chairs, or spacious couches, can accommodate gatherings of all sizes. Creating distinct zones with comfortable seating also allows you to maximize space, providing intimate areas for small groups or an expansive layout for larger parties. This thoughtful approach not only enhances the functionality of your deck but also boosts its appeal. 2. Essential Safety Features
According to Research Gate, over 6.5 million decks are constructed annually in the U.S., and each one benefits from safety features built into the design. Skilled deck builders account for these needs early on, incorporating sturdy railings and slip-resistant surfaces to improve both safety and comfort. These features are more than add-ons; they're essential to creating a deck that's welcoming, functional, and secure for everyday use.
3. Reliable Weatherproofing
Another essential feature to consider is weatherproofing your deck. Whether it involves selecting durable, all-weather materials or installing a pergola or retractable awning, these elements protect your investment from harsh weather conditions. Opt for high-quality woods or composite materials that stand up to the elements while maintaining their beauty. For this reason, experienced
deck builders often guide homeowners toward products and finishes specifically designed to withstand the challenges of sun, rain, and seasonal changes, ensuring your deck looks great for years to come.
